Marcion Posted April 12 Posted April 12 Obecnie jedyna komunikacja jakie bot wysyła maszynistom to informacja o wjeździe i przelocie, ale nie zawsze. W tym wątku poruszę 3 kwestie odnośnie poprawienia komunikacji. Brak komunikacji w kierunku Sędziszów, w Warszawie, Staszic... - Na nastawniach, na których gracz nie może przejąć kontroli, ponieważ nie została jeszcze zrobiona w grze, komunikacja z botami nie istnieje. Docelowo w grze ma być możliwość obsługiwania każdej stacji, ale prze urządzeniach mechanicznych potrwa to jeszcze sporo czasu. Dlatego tam, gdzie tylko bot dyżuruje (oprócz w spawnach) niech bot informuje o tych wjazdach, przelotach zwłaszcza na trasie do Sędziszowa, bo cisza na radiu jest dość nienaturalna (pomijam komunikaty od konduktorów). Informacja o SZ - Dyżurny musi poinformować maszynistę o jeździe na sygnał zastępczy podając powód oraz numer toru. Bot też musi poinformować maszynistę o tym fakcie używając uniwersalnego zwrotu "#number na semaforze #signal jazda odbędzie się na sygnał zastępczy na tor #track z powodu awarii semafora." Przykład: "4132 na semaforze A jazda odbędzie się na sygnał zastępczy na tor 2 z powodu awarii semafora." Celowo napisałem z semaforem, ponieważ boty normalnie podają przebiegi, ale jest inny sygnał dlatego sz trwa dłużej niż 90 sekund. Podobnie jest z powodem, gra na razie pozwala tylko na coś takiego. Ewentualnie zamiennikiem może być awaria urządzenia sterowania ruchem kolejowym. Inne komunikaty typu: wyjazd, bez wjazdu - To już są drobne elementy, które nie są jakoś ważne, ale jak już coś tworzyć to za jednym zamachem. Dochodzi do sytuacji, gdzie bot nie może podać wjazdu z różnych powodów. Dlatego jeśli pociąg znajduje się około 1km - 1,50km i nie ma podanego bota to niech bot poinformuje o tym "#number na razie bez wjazdu." Przykład: "4132 na razie bez wjazdu.". W momencie kiedy pociąg ma postój (oprócz handlowego) to jeżeli jest pod tym samym semaforem dłużej niż 5 minut (czas do ustalenia). To bot poinformuje o wyjeździe o ile został podany. Pojedynczy przebieg na stacji nie zalicza się do wyjazdu. "#number wyjazd podany do #station.". Przykład: "4132 wyjazd podany do Włoszczowa Północ.". Informacja o wyjeździe może zostać przekształcona jeśli wyjazd jest planowy, a pociąg miał postój techniczny, ale to miałby sens jeśli bot zacznie rozróżniać postoje techniczne. Zmiana komunikatu o przelocie - Kiedy bot informuje o przelocie to mówi do jakiej stacji został on podany, a zazwyczaj dyżurni mówią przez jaką stacje został ten przelot podany. Nie powinno być dużej trudności przy zmianie skryptu. "#number przelot podany przez #station.", gdzie #station symbolizuje tą samą stacje, na której bot mówi. Przykład: "4132 przelot podany przez Łazy Łc.". 1 3
zbynak Posted April 17 Posted April 17 W zasadzie obecnie po otrzymaniu SZ od bota bez podania powodu i numery toru maszynista powinien odmówić dalszej jazdy. Ten punkt jest moim zdaniem niezbędny do wprowadzenia, w zasadzie aż dziwne, że nie był wcześniej zauważony 😉 W dalszej kolejności mogłoby zostać przygotowanych kilka rożnych scenariuszy i powodów SZ, ale to już więcej roboty, wiadomo. Reszta też bardzo sensowna i umiliłaby grę, ale zacząłbym od tego nieszczęsnego Zastępczego. 1 2
Recommended Posts